Security and Governance
SOIT centers permission, secret, network, audit, and replay controls around agent execution.
Tenant and workspace boundaries keep resources tied to governed contexts.
Agents use references instead of raw secrets, with stronger policies in Enterprise paths.
External calls pass through explicit policy gateways rather than hidden side effects.
Execution evidence supports review, release gates, and regression workflows.
